
Hyperact's BBC News MCP Server Demo

2025.04.23
0
Python新闻集成内容展示内容生成
BBC-News-MCP-Server-Demo 是一个示例 MCP 服务器,运行在本地环境中,利用 FastMCP 和 Feedparser 将最新的 BBC 新闻文章集成到 Claude Desktop 中。该项目旨在展示如何将实时新闻内容通过 MCP 服务器集成到 Claude Desktop 中,方便用户获取最新的新闻头条。
View on GitHub
Overview
基本能力
产品定位
BBC-News-MCP-Server-Demo 是一个用于将 BBC 新闻内容集成到 Claude Desktop 的示例 MCP 服务器。
核心功能
- 利用 FastMCP 和 Feedparser 解析 BBC 新闻 RSS 源
- 将最新的新闻文章集成到 Claude Desktop 中
- 提供简单的命令行交互方式获取新闻头条
适用场景
- 在 Claude Desktop 中快速获取 BBC 新闻头条
- 展示 MCP 服务器如何集成外部内容到 Claude Desktop
- 作为 MCP 技术的学习和演示示例
工具列表
Get me a BBC headline.
: 获取 BBC 新闻头条
常见问题解答
无明确常见问题解答部分
使用教程
使用依赖
- 确保已安装 macOS 系统
- 已安装并登录 Claude Desktop
- 安装
uv
工具:
brew install uv
安装教程
- 确保已安装现代 Python 运行时:
uv install python 3.12
uv pin python 3.12
uv venv
uv pip install .
- 安装 MCP 服务器到 Claude Desktop:
uv run mcp install
调试方式
- 重启 Claude Desktop
- 询问 Claude Desktop:
What tools do you have access too?
Get me a BBC headline.